Output 5d95aa17f4778430efb076dedf6c910195a9b2a21d6743eccc9d02d633b21f88:0

value
84823390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f3714cc7500853df8f2f8f688ddef945742940e OP_EQUAL
address
3K84yJ5nqs9rzJS3hnkGzcCeiegGb7SrrV
transaction
5d95aa17f4778430efb076dedf6c910195a9b2a21d6743eccc9d02d633b21f88
confirmations
362143
spent
true